Automate a report for user inactivity

RDRGSJ00
RDRGSJ00 ✭✭✭✭
edited 02/13/24 in Smartsheet Basics

Hi, I was wondering if there was a way to automate a report that could be emailed for all users who haven't logged into Smartsheets in an "x" amount of time. So for example, a report would run monthly and email me all users who last logged in over 3 months. Any information is greatly appreciated.

Best Answer

Answers

  • Ryan Kramer
    Ryan Kramer ✭✭✭✭✭
    edited 02/12/24

    Hi there! Absolutely, there is a way to automate the report you're looking for in Smartsheet. Here's one approach you can take:

    1. Create a report in Smartsheet that filters users based on their last login date. You can set the filter criteria to display all users who last logged in over 3 months.

    2. Save the report for future use and ensure that it captures all the necessary information you want to include in the email.

    3. Set up a recurring job using a task scheduler or a third-party automation tool (like Zapier or Integromat) that triggers the report to run and be emailed to you on a monthly basis.

    4. Make sure to configure the email settings in the automation tool to send the report as an attachment to your desired email address.

    By following these steps, you should be able to automate the generation and delivery of the report to your inbox every month, featuring all the users who haven't logged into Smartsheets for over 3 months.

    Let me know if you have any further questions or need additional assistance!

    Best,

    Ryan Kramer (ryan@dynamicduo.io)

    Automation Specialist / CEO @ DynamicDuo

    Have you backed up your solution lately? Try SmartsheetBackups today!

  • RDRGSJ00
    RDRGSJ00 ✭✭✭✭

    Thank you so much for the prompt response. I'm still new to Smartsheets so apologies for all the questions, but how would I:

    1. Create a report in Smartsheet that filters users based on their last login date. You can set the filter criteria to display all users who last logged in over 3 months.

  • Genevieve P.
    Genevieve P. Employee
    Answer ✓

    Hi @RDRGSJ00

    I believe @Ryan Kramer's answer may have been generated by AI, and unfortunately this means it has incorrect information.

    If you're a System Admin in Smartsheet you can download a Login History report in the Admin Center. This is a CSV file emailed to you with a list login history from the past 6 months. Here's a Help Article with more information: More actions in User Management

    Cheers,

    Genevieve

  • MHalvey
    MHalvey ✭✭✭✭✭

    @Genevieve P. - Is there a way to automate running these reports (Log in History, Sheet Access, etc) in the admin center? I'd like to have them run weekly to my email and then get the data to move back into Smartsheet to review for security reasons approved IP addresses or sheet access, etc.

    Thanks - Michael

    Michael Halvey

    "Strive for Progress, not Perfection."

  • Hi @MHalvey

    There currently isn't a way to have these reports run automatically at this time - you will need to go into the Admin Center manually to download/export them.